Census Tract 06093001003: frequently asked questions
- What is the median home value in Census Tract 06093001003?
- The median home value in Census Tract 06093001003 is $378,600, higher than 63% of U.S. tracts.
- How much is property tax in Census Tract 06093001003?
- The median annual property tax in Census Tract 06093001003 is $2,442, an effective rate of 1% of home value.
- Is Census Tract 06093001003 expensive to live in?
- Homes in Census Tract 06093001003 cost about 6.9× the median household income, higher than 87% of U.S. tracts.
- What is the average rent in Census Tract 06093001003?
- The median gross rent in Census Tract 06093001003 is $1,572 a month, higher than 65% of U.S. tracts.
- How much have home prices grown in Census Tract 06093001003?
- Home prices in Census Tract 06093001003 have moved 45% over the past five years (7.3% in the past year), per the FHFA House Price Index.
- What is the weather like in Census Tract 06093001003?
- Census Tract 06093001003 averages 50.3°F year-round, summer highs near 81.9°F, winter lows around 28.4°F (NOAA 1991–2020 normals). It sees about 89.3 inches of snow a year.
- Is Census Tract 06093001003 at risk of flooding or natural disasters?
- Census Tract 06093001003's FEMA National Risk Index score is 92.2 (higher than 92% of U.S. tracts). Its greatest modeled natural hazard is wildfire.
